Saurabh.Tyagi 270005CY2K Visits (1666)
Depending on the complexity of work and projects associated with your organization, complexity of your environment also increases invariably. Your environment might include several tools to assist you in doing your daily job and this may include several products which fall under different category. For example : Change management, Requirements management, modeling tools, testing tools, development tools and so on.
These products may be Rational or Telelogic, Which falls under IBM Umbrella.
You might have to work with both Rational and the Telelogic products and you may very well be the license administrator and your areas of interest may include both Rational and Telelogic product licensing.
Though we have Rational and Telelogic products under the same Umbrella today IBM, there is a difference in the way the licensing works for Rational and Telelogic products.
We will unearth these differences in the working mechanism of the licenses for Rational and Telelogic products and try to understand how they work.
The following section briefs the working of Rational licenses and also throws some light on difference types of licenses available for Rational products
Floating licenses for Rational products are not tied to any version of the product. Floating licenses are always configured on a centralized Rational license key server and the clients are pointed to this license server to pick the licenses.
The scenarios where you are upgrading the client to a different version.
For example: If you are migrating the Rational software architect from version 7.0 to version 8.0 there is no need to update the license file as the floating licenses which you had configured to work with Rational software architect 7.0 will still work with Rational software architect version 8.0 as they are not specific to any version of the product.
But It is always recommended to have a version of the Rational license key server which was released post the release of the product.
Rational products also have authorized user licenses which are tied to a specific host and need no license server, Even authorized user licenses for a Rational product is not specific to any version.
Activation kits are available for SDP (software delivery platform) products (Rational) and only activation kits are specific to the version of the product and they need to be imported on the Installation manager.
Refer to the link below on how to configure an activation kit on Installation mana
Now as we have an understanding of how the licenses work for the Rational products, we will try to understand how the licenses work for the family of products previously known as Telelogic and what are the different Telelogic products which are available.
The below sections will give us a complete understanding of how the licenses for Telelogic products works.
Only for TELELOGIC family of products floating licenses and Authorized user licenses are not version independent and Telelogic products don't have the concept of activation kits.
Whenever the client or the product is upgraded we also have a need to update the license file to ensure that it has appropriate maintenance renewal to support the newer version of the product.
TELELOGIC family of products works on Date based concept of licensing and your license file will have a maintenance end date in it and only product versions released prior to that maintenance end date which is specified in your license file will work and any version of the product which was released post to the maintenance end date will not work.
For Example: If you have Rational Doors floating license file with an maintenance end date of 2010.01.01 (JAN-01-2010) this will not work with Rational Doors version 9.5 as Rational Doors version 9.5 was released post 2010.01.01 (JAN-01-2010).
To understand this concept of Date based concept of licensing in clear refer to the white paper link below on Understanding date based concept of licensing: http
Also refer to the link below on how to apply the maintenance renewals for the Telelogic family of products: http
Find the list of TELELOGIC products below and as mentioned they all work on date based concept of licensing.
→ IBM Rational Dashboard
→ IBM Rational DocExpress
→ IBM Rational DOORS
→ IBM Rational DOORS Analyst
→ IBM Rational DOORS Net
→ IBM Rational Focal Point
→ IBM Rational Logiscope
→ IBM Rational Rhapsody
→ IBM Rational SDL
→ IBM Rational Statemate
→ IBM Rational Synergy
→ IBM Rational System Architect
→ IBM Rational Tau
→ IBM Rational Tester
→ IBM Rational TTCN
→ IBM Rational Change
→ IBM Rational Software Architect
→ IBM Rational Publishing Engine
This blog post was Co-Authored by: Saurabh Tyagi and Karthik M.
Saurabh.Tyagi 270005CY2K Visits (3352)
Let's understand the concept of Telelogic based products licensing concepts.
Focal Point - System for management of product and project portfolios.
License types supported by Telelogic products:
Understanding of "TELELOGIC_ LICENSE_FILE variable":
On Synergy, the location of the file is also stored in license_data.txt file on the same router machine.
The value of TELE
Telelogic applications that use FLEXnet rely on the environment settings that FLEXnet uses to find licenses. The applications search for license servers and license files in the following order:
License Value Description:
Node-locked license-file-name The full path to the license file on your computer.
User based feature:
A user-based license is tied to one specific user. This is compared to a floating license which anyone can use. A license Feature for a user-based license is recognized by the attribute USER_BASED on the FEATURE/INCREMENT line. The user who can obtain a user-based license are specified in the FLEXnet options file for the license server.
FEATURE RPE_PUBLISH telelogic 2009.1230 30-oct-2009 4 \
SIGN2="1EAF 827F -"
The users must be defined in a separate configuration file. The configuration file must be explicitly set in the license file
DAEMON telelogic "C:\Program File
The configuration file must list the users for the user based feature
The version number from the configuration file must match the version number from the license file (see in bold)
For the same feature both user based and floating features can be present. The user based should be listed first in the license file.
Please see the top 10 Frequently Asked Questions on the Telelogic licensing concepts:
We all know (I do) how frustrating it can be to encounter an error message and not know what to do to fix it. Now, you can find troubleshooting information and collaborate with others to improve error messages in the Information Center at: http
Understanding the Date Based Licensing Concept of Telelogic Products:
How to configure Rational Telelogic based license keys in Rational License Server 8.1.x on Microsoft Windows:
Configuring Telelogic License Server and Rational License Server on the same system:
Steps for installing IBM Rational License Server Telelogic V2.0.0:
How to update Telelogic license file:
Mixing licence keys for Rational (formerly) Telelogic products and other Rational software:
How to assign a specific port to the Telelogic DAEMON:
Adding Telelogic License Server to Rational License Server:
Procedure needs to be followed to set-up the Telelogic license server on Microsoft Windows:
How to fetch information on USER based licenses for Telelogic Products:
IBM Telelogic legacy product downloads:
Installation and configuration of Telelogic license server with a floating license file:
How to set up the Rational License Server TL 2.0 on Windows:
Telelogic License Manager service crashes after server reboot:
How to use the Telelogic borrow tool to borrow licenses for products that support license borrowing:
Rational License server versions and the corresponding FLEXnet versions:
Article Author: Saurabh Tyagi
Saurabh.Tyagi 270005CY2K Visits (4511)
Introduction on renewals concepts:
For products using date based licensing version, you will see both the original license order plus any renewal order for that product. The License Key Center will list the Renewal Order as a separate line in your account. To apply this to your license key, select the Renewal Order and it will give you the licenses associated to choose from. You may then add the quantity of the renewal per product and regenerate the key. Note, only registered licenses show up in the list of licenses available for upgrades using the renewal order. Important! The Original License Order and the Associated Renewal Order have to be registered on the same IBM Site ID. To be able to apply the renewal order and upgrade the license keys the orders need to reside on the same License Key Center account ID which is the same as your IBM Site ID
The license key can be used with any software version released before the end date of the in built license version (S&S end date). To be able to use any new release, the license key needs to be updated with new S&S orders for each period of renewal.
Click on "Get Keys" in the left navigation bar as shown below:
Select the Product for which maintenance or S&S renewal needs to be applied, lets say DOORS, then select the product and follow the instructions ahead.
In the "Required Information" screen, ensure you check for the correct Hostname and Host ID:
In the Version column, drop the box and select the latest version of the product and check the Original Maintenance End Date to be the current one. Please see below, Taking an example of Doors, we can choose the latest version while applying the maintenance to the license file:
In the Usage Quantity, key in the number of the licenses that needs to be upgraded to the latest maintenance.
Click on "Generate" and then download the latest license file by clicking the button "Download License Keys".
Useful Links :
Author: Saurabh Tyagi
Saurabh.Tyagi 270005CY2K Visits (6488)
Most IBM Rational software products require specific license keys in order to use them. They can be downloaded from the License Key Center, Authorized user fixed term license (FTL) Currently, this license type is not available for Rational products based on the Eclipse framework. Note: Licenses generated since October 2010 do not contain FEATURE lines. INCREMENT lines are used. Floating licenses allow anyone on your network to use Rational products while a license is available. The number of licenses that you purchase and register in License Key Center determines the maximum number of users who can use Rational products concurrently. Named-User Floating
Authorized user fixed term license (FTL)
Currently, this license type is not available for Rational products based on the Eclipse framework.
Note: Licenses generated since October 2010 do not contain FEATURE lines. INCREMENT lines are used.
Floating licenses allow anyone on your network to use Rational products while a license is available. The number of licenses that you purchase and register in License Key Center determines the maximum number of users who can use Rational products concurrently.
Named-user license keys act as floating license keys, except during the import process. IBM Rational® License Key Administrator (LKAD) gives you the opportunity to specify a user for each license key. You assign a user to a key by editing the options file ibmratl.opt. The options file locks the floating license key to the user; allowing the user to use IBM Rational products on multiple clients.
How to Import an Activation kit, Please see below,
The Token based license model allows you to buy a certain number of Tokens (or token-based licenses) for a group of entitled products in an organization. If you use a Rational tool that utilizes a token-based licensing model, then the FEATURE/INCREMENT line in the license file will specify the number of Tokens for check out in total. Tokens do not tie to a product. When the applications are closed, the tokens return to the pool for other end users with any token enabled application to use them.
Note: Mixing tokens-based and non-token-based licenses is not a recommended practice. However, you can mix tokens with traditional product floating licenses. The consuming occurs with floating licenses first, followed by the tokens. You can specify the floating licenses and tokens in the same license file for a single license server. You can also separate into different license files or license servers. The floating licenses must precede the token licenses in the license.dat file.
Author: Saurabh Tyagi
mquimby 060001FAVB Visits (3070)
We have published two new white papers. The first is for the collaborative integration between Rational Team Concert and Rational Rhapsody. The second covers the date based licensing feature available with Telelogic based Rational products.
Author: Rohan De Noronha
Abstract: This white paper is describes the process of integrating Rational Rhapsody with Rational Team Concert. The white paper demonstrates the collaboration aspects between the two tools in terms of parallel and agile development.
Released: November 28, 2011
Author: Lipsmita Mohanty
Abstract: Some of the Telelogic products under the IBM Rational brand use a date based version license mechanism. The intent of this white paper is to answer questions related to date based licenses and renewals.
Released: November 29, 2011